Hickory Ridge hasn't had much luck against Cox Mill recently, but that could start to change on Tuesday. The Ragin' Bulls will be playing in front of their home fans against the Chargers at 6:00 p.m. The two teams are strolling into their matches after big wins in their previous games.
On Thursday, Hickory Ridge made easy work of Berry and carried off a 3-0 victory.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Ragin' Bulls.
Not only was the match a shutout, it was a big one: Hickory Ridge took every set by at least 15 points.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-10, 25-8, 25-7.
Meanwhile, Cox Mill got the win against North Stanly on Monday by a conclusive 3-0.
Cox Mill's win bumped their record up to 17-0. As for Hickory Ridge, their victory bumped their record up to 15-4.
